WHY IS SPAY AND NEUTER SO IMPORTANT?

Over 6.3 MILLION unwanted/unplanned births, that could have otherwise been prevented, are projected as a direct result of the nearly three month COVID-19 moratorium on spay/neuter services across the country.

 

Pet overpopulation is the number one reason for euthanasia of adoptable dogs and cats in the United States. These innocent animals are at risk for ending up in already full animal shelters.
